What Is PCOS and Why Should You Care About Diet?

PCOS affects roughly 1 in 10 women of reproductive age and is characterized by hormonal imbalances, irregular periods, and often insulin resistance. The good news? Diet plays a massive role in managing symptoms like weight gain, acne, and fatigue.

Why Keto and Paleo Are a Dynamic Duo for PCOS

  • Keto focuses on very low carbs and high fats, which helps reduce insulin spikes—a key factor in PCOS.
  • Paleo emphasizes whole, unprocessed foods, eliminating grains, dairy, and refined sugars that can trigger inflammation.
  • Together, they create a nutrient-dense, anti-inflammatory eating style that supports hormonal balance.

What Is Yaupon Tea?

Yaupon (Ilex vomitoria) is a caffeinated leaf native to the southeastern United States, traditionally brewed as a tea. Unlike green or black tea, it contains unique polyphenols and antioxidants that combat inflammation.

💡 How to Incorporate Yaupon Tea into Your Daily Routine for Maximum Anti-Inflammatory Benefits

Step-by-Step Brewing Guide

  1. Use fresh, filtered water heated to about 190°F (just below boiling).
  2. Add 1 teaspoon of loose yaupon leaves per 8 oz cup.
  3. Steep for 5-7 minutes for a full-bodied flavor.
  4. Optional: Add a slice of lemon or a splash of coconut milk for creaminess.
  5. Enjoy hot or iced.
